Agility Robotics Unveils Safe Digit 5 Humanoid

Agility Robotics has unveiled Digit 5, its latest humanoid robot engineered to operate safely alongside human workers in industrial environments. By autonomously taking precautions such as stopping, moving away, or squatting when a person approaches, the robot eliminates the need for isolated work cells or physical safety barriers. The company plans to offer early access to Digit 5 in the first half of 2027, with general availability scheduled by the end of that year. Production will take place at Agility's upgraded RoboFab manufacturing plant in Salem, Oregon.
The new model features significant physical and computational upgrades over its predecessor, Digit 4. Digit 5 stands 5 feet, 11 inches tall and can reach heights of up to 7.2 feet, compared to Digit 4's 5.5-foot reach. Its upgraded leg design allows it to repeatedly lift loads of up to 50 pounds, meeting the threshold for all single-person lift tasks defined by the U.S. Occupational Safety and Health Administration. Digit 5 runs on a battery that lasts 90 minutes on a single charge and recharges in just nine minutes, allowing the machine to work for more than 20 hours out of a 24-hour day. It also features a swappable gripper design to accommodate different end-effectors for various tasks.
To navigate safely, Digit 5 utilizes AI algorithms, vision-based multimodal sensors, and Nvidia's Thor IGX hardware. This compute platform integrates the Nvidia Halos for Robotics software stack to manage safety applications. Agility developed these features while participating in a working group for ISO 25785-1, an upcoming international safety standard for industrial mobile robots.
For warehouse and factory operators, Digit 5 represents a shift toward "cooperative safety." Earlier Digit models have already logged over 65,000 hours of work for clients like Amazon, GXO, Schaeffler, and Toyota Motor Manufacturing Canada. By allowing robots to safely share aisles and palletizing zones with humans, practitioners can deploy automation in existing layouts without expensive remodeling or safety cages, paving the way for direct human-robot collaboration.
